Remote Data Acquisition Solution

West Digital offers both wired (bus-based) and wireless solutions for remote automated meter reading, catering to the diverse needs of customers and operational conditions. Solutions include:

A) NB-IOT Wireless Remote Metering and Data Acquisition Solution  

Components: NB-IoT remote meters, NB-IoT network, system main station

◆ Communication Method: Interact directly with the system main station based on the NB-IoT network

◆ Applicable Scenarios:  New residential buildings, retrofitting of existing building meters, outdoor decentralized installations with low density

Features: Low cost, low power consumption, wide coverage, broad connectivity, multifunctional

 B) LoRa Wireless Remote Metering and Data Acquisition Solution 

◆ Components: LoRa wireless remote meters, LoRa concentrator, and system host

◆ Communication Method: Downlink communication between meters and data collectors is wireless, while uplink communication supports various methods such as CAT.1, 4G, and NB.

◆ Applicable Scenarios: Suitable for new residential buildings, as well as retrofitting existing buildings (indoor installation) and scattered installation of meters (villas, households along streets)

Features: Self-organizing network, long-distance communication, low power consumption, large-scale connection capacity, strong peneration

C) Bus-based (Wired) Remote Metering and Data Acquisition Solution

◆ Components: Wired remote optical direct reading meters, data collectors, and system host

◆ Communication Method: The data collector utilizes wired connections for both uplink and downlink communication. The uplink channels support Ethernet, GPRS, 4G, etc., while the downlink channels support RS485/M-bus bus communication

◆ Applicable Scenarios: Ideal for outdoor centralized installations in new residential buildings, large-scale public projects, water meter pipeline wells installations, and retrofit projects for existing buildings

Features: Strong stability, excellent interference resistance, low power consumption, large bandwidth, accurate positioning, enhenced reliability

D) Prepaid Card Integrated Solution

◆ Components: Consists of intelligent IC card prepaid meters, communication cards, and management systems

◆ Settlement Mode: The prepaid one card management mode follows the principle of commodity exchange, implementing a pay-first, then-use approach

◆ Applicable Scenarios: Residential areas, apartment buildings, commercial and office buildings, rural areas, school dormitories, and enterprise and institution dormitory areas

 Features: Prepaid mode, automated billing, real-time monitoring, remote management, tiered pricing, removal-proof and loss prevention

E) DMA (District Metering Area) Partition Metering and Large Customer Water Use Monitoring Solution

◆ Components: Wired/Wireless Remote Transmission Large-caliber Water Meters, Data Collection Devices, and System Master Stations

◆ Communication Method: The upstream channel of the data collection terminal supports 4G/NB communication methods, while the downstream channel supports wired/wireless communication methods. 

◆ Applicable Scenarios: Water company jurisdiction areas, communities, enterprises (outdoor installation), and DMA (District Metering Area) zone metering online monitoring and management

Features: Precise measurement and real-time monitoring, optimization of resource allocation and scheduling, expandable compatibility, rapid localization, improved operational efficiency
